
SFA Draws with Lamar University in a 1-1 Match
10/5/2025 3:47:00 PM | Women's Soccer
Taylor Dodson records her third goal of the season, joining two other Lumberjacks with three goals.
BEAUMONT, Texas – Stephen F. Austin Women's Soccer tied with Lamar University in a 1-1 battle on Sunday, October 5.
Taylor Dodson got the 'Jacks started early, scoring in the opening five minutes of the match, and continues her scoring now with goals in back-to-back matches. Logan Heausler picked up her second assist of the year, setting up Dodson on a cross-pass to bury one in the back of the net. Lauren Smith collected her 10th goal for the Cardinals in the 27th minute on a free kick just outside of the box to even the score at 1-1.
Lamar recorded 16 shots on the afternoon, with half being on target. Lauren Smith was a factor in four of those shots, leading the team, with seven Cardinals recording at least one shot on goal against SFA. Eloise Bywater played 90 minutes, recording six saves and allowing one goal.
SFA tallied 12 shots, with four coming from freshman Taylor Dodson, as one found the back of the net for her third goal of the season. Alexis Miller and Bryn Geppert each recorded 90-minute matches as they both recorded one shot on the afternoon. Eight different Lumberjacks accounted for the 12 shots in the match, with seven being shots on goal. Sierra McCluer recorded a six-save performance in her 90 minutes while allowing one goal.
SFA draws to the Cardinals, setting the series history record at 16-5-1, with this being the first time each team has walked away with a draw.

POSTGAME NOTES
- SFA collects their first tie against Lamar in series history.
- The Lumberjacks retain first place in the Southland with their draw to Lamar.
- Taylor Dodson ties her point record in a game with two and shot record at four.
- Three Lumberjacks, Dodson, Miller, and Buchanan, lead SFA in goals with three.
- Sierra McCluer continues to lead the SLC in save percentage at 85.6%
- SFA now sits in second place in the SLC for fewest goals allowed, with 15.
